OK, Pass the drawings to the next person!
Here’s a quick art game that works with varied ages. Get out your coloring supplies, paper and a timer and give it a try.
- Give each person a piece of paper
- I gave us each a particular color for the fun of being able to see who drew what.
- Set the timer (we tried 30 seconds at first, but one minute was better)
- Draw!
- Pass the pages once the timer dings.
James (6) and I could have done this for a longer time, Leland (3) had fun for a three rounds and then was done. I’m so curious to do some more of this type of art with my kids. Collaborative play-doh pieces? Pass along painting? Ooh- what about starting out with a printed grid or hexagons? I wonder what my kids would think of that…
